Quantic PMI Model LM-0D5G2G-5CW-54DBM-PP is an RF limiter that operates over the 0.5 to 2.0 GHz frequency range. This limiter can handle 5 W CW and 54 dBm (5% duty cycle, 1 μs pulse widith) input power and provides a maximum leakage of +22 dBm (5% duty cycle, 1 μs pulse width). This model has a low insertion loss of 1 dB and a recovery time of 10 μs maximum.
